Rubber and Silicone O-rings
Rubber and silicone O-rings are two common types of sealing components that are widely used in various industries. O-rings are circular or torus-shaped rubber or silicone seals that are designed to fit into a groove and create a seal between two mating surfaces. These seals are used to prevent leaks or ingress of external substances into a system.
Rubber O-rings are made from a variety of elastomers, including nitrile, neoprene, EPDM, and fluorocarbon. They are commonly used in automotive, aerospace, and industrial applications because of their excellent resistance to oil and chemical degradation. They are also relatively inexpensive compared to other sealing materials.
Silicone O-rings are made from a silicone elastomer and are known for their excellent heat resistance and flexibility. They are commonly used in food and beverage, medical, and pharmaceutical applications because of their non-toxicity and resistance to high temperatures. Silicone O-rings are also used in automotive and aerospace applications where extreme temperature variations are common.
Both rubber and silicone O-rings have similar properties in terms of elasticity, durability, and resistance to wear and tear. However, silicone O-rings are generally more expensive than rubber O-rings due to their superior heat resistance and non-toxicity.
Choosing the right type of O-ring depends on the specific application requirements. Factors such as temperature range, chemical resistance, and pressure should be considered when selecting the appropriate material for the O-ring.
